Nicole Messina, Miss District of Columbia 1998, shares a candid look at the road from pageants to motherhood, marriage, divorce, and finding her way back to dance. After competing in New Jersey, Maryland, and DC, Nicole finally made it to the Miss America stage. Even though her year did not unfold the exactly way she hoped, she learned how to create her own path. In this episode, she opens up about funding her own journey, choosing dance over law school, rebuilding her identity after a difficult marriage, and how social media helped launch a new chapter as Nicole Tapz.
